Table of ContentsExcerpts from Anatomy of a triangle: Solo (6 min.); film: Victoria Marks and Phillip Jones; screen: Swanger; music: Michael Sansonia; performed by Victoria Marks. Duet (7 min.); music: The Social Climbers; performed by Victoria Marks and Rob O'Neill. -- A last place (23 min.): Setting up; A last place (the dance); I'd call any place home. Films: William Bundy and Victoria Marks. Costumes: Denise Mitchell. Music for A last place (the dance): Paul Hunt. Music for I'd call any place: Otis Redding (Try a little tenderness). Parts 1 and 2 performed by Barbara Canner, Richard Allen, Hetty King, Ron Lybeck, and Rob O'Neill. I'd call any place home performed by Victoria Marks.
